Tahu Brontak: A Crunchy Delight Filled with Flavor

Tahu Brontak is a beloved Indonesian dish featuring crispy fried tofu filled with a delicious mixture of vegetables and spices. This savory snack is perfect for gatherings or as a tasty appetizer, bringing a burst of flavor in every bite. Let’s dive into the ingredients and steps needed to create this mouthwatering dish.

Ingredients

Main Ingredients Quantity
Fried tofu (tahu kulit) 10 pieces
Filling Ingredients
Bean sprouts (tauge) 1 handful
Cabbage (finely chopped) 1/4 piece
Green onion (finely chopped) 1 stalk
Carrots (matchstick cut) 2 pieces
Filling Spices
Ground white pepper 1/2 tsp
Garlic (mashed) 3 cloves
Shallots (mashed) 3 cloves
Bird’s eye chili (sliced) 5 pieces
Sugar To taste
Salt To taste
Seasoning To taste
Outer Batter Ingredients
Ground coriander 1/2 tsp
Garlic (pounded) 3 cloves
Turmeric (fresh, grated) 1 piece
Candlenuts 2 pieces
Salt To taste
Seasoning To taste
Batter Ingredients
All-purpose flour 50 g
Rice flour 20 g
Water As needed

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Filling:

    • Begin by heating a pan over medium heat. Add the filling spices: ground white pepper, mashed garlic, and mashed shallots. Sauté until fragrant.
    • Next, add the bean sprouts, chopped cabbage, green onion, and matchstick-cut carrots to the pan. Cook the mixture until the vegetables are tender and the moisture has evaporated. Set aside to cool.
  2. Prepare the Tofu:

    • Carefully slice each piece of fried tofu in half lengthwise, being cautious not to cut all the way through, creating a pocket for the filling.
  3. Make the Outer Batter:

    • In a mixing bowl, combine the ground coriander, pounded garlic, grated turmeric, and candlenuts. Add salt and seasoning to taste.
    • Gradually incorporate the all-purpose flour and rice flour into the mixture, adding water little by little until you achieve a smooth, thick batter.
  4. Fill and Fry the Tofu:

    • Stuff the prepared tofu pockets with the cooled vegetable filling. Dip each filled tofu piece into the batter, ensuring it is well-coated.
    • Heat oil in a frying pan over medium heat. Once hot, gently place the battered tofu into the oil and fry until golden brown and crispy on all sides, about 3-5 minutes.
  5. Serve and Enjoy:

    • Once fried, remove the Tahu Brontak from the oil and place on a paper towel to absorb excess oil. Serve hot and enjoy this delightful Indonesian snack.
